Verse (7:38), Word 29 - Quranic Grammar

__

The 29th word of verse (7:38) is divided into 3 morphological segments. A verb, subject pronoun and object pronoun. The form IV perfect verb (فعل ماض) is third person masculine plural. The verb's triliteral root is ḍād lām lām (ض ل ل). The suffix (الواو) is an attached subject pronoun. The attached object pronoun is first person plural.

Chapter (7) sūrat l-aʿrāf (The Heights)


(7:38:29)
aḍallūnā
misled us
V – 3rd person masculine plural (form IV) perfect verb
PRON – subject pronoun
PRON – 1st person plural object pronoun
فعل ماض والواو ضمير متصل في محل رفع فاعل و«نا» ضمير متصل في محل نصب مفعول به

Verse (7:38)

The analysis above refers to the 38th verse of chapter 7 (sūrat l-aʿrāf):

Sahih International: [Allah] will say, "Enter among nations which had passed on before you of jinn and mankind into the Fire." Every time a nation enters, it will curse its sister until, when they have all overtaken one another therein, the last of them will say about the first of them "Our Lord, these had misled us, so give them a double punishment of the Fire. He will say, "For each is double, but you do not know."
